Divgi TorqTransfer Systems
Divgi TorqTransfer Systems is a mainboard IPO raising ₹412 Cr at ₹560 – ₹590 a share. It listed on 14 Mar 2023 and trades at ₹957 today, +62.2% against its issue price of ₹590. It was subscribed 5.44× in total.

Who bid for it
| Investor category | Shares offered | Shares bid for | Subscribed |
|---|---|---|---|
| QIB Banks, funds and other large institutions | 20,95,528 | 1,64,16,050 | 7.83× |
| Foreign Institutional Investors | no separate quota | 54,86,175 | n/a |
| Domestic Financial Institutions | no separate quota | 50,08,450 | n/a |
| Mutual funds | no separate quota | 35,35,575 | n/a |
| Others | no separate quota | 23,85,850 | n/a |
| Non-institutional Wealthy individuals and companies bidding above ₹2 lakh | 10,47,763 | 14,62,900 | 1.40× |
| Non Institutional Investors | 6,98,508 | 6,22,525 | 0.89× |
| Corporates | no separate quota | 5,900 | n/a |
| Individuals | no separate quota | 5,41,275 | n/a |
| Others | no separate quota | 75,350 | n/a |
| Non Institutional Investors | 3,49,255 | 8,40,375 | 2.41× |
| Corporates | no separate quota | 5,000 | n/a |
| Individuals | no separate quota | 7,35,375 | n/a |
| Others | no separate quota | 1,00,000 | n/a |
| Retail Ordinary investors bidding up to ₹2 lakh | 6,98,509 | 30,08,275 | 4.31× |
| Cut Off | no separate quota | 26,13,375 | n/a |
| Price bids | no separate quota | 3,94,900 | n/a |
| Total | 38,41,800 | 2,08,87,225 | 5.44× |
Sub-categories read no separate quota rather than a dash: the exchange publishes bids at that level but never a reservation against them, so a subscription multiple does not exist — it is not missing data.
